Stephen Sprinkel, 318 Linden Street, Redwood City, representing homeowners of <br />Redwood Villa Park described problems of prostitution and drug usage in the <br />area, praised Police Chief Guardino, Police Lieutenant Granucci, the Redwood <br />City Police Department and Councilwoman Buchan for their efforts in resolving <br />these problems and asked the Council to provide sufficient funds in the budget <br />to hire the 18 police officers needed by the department to be fully staffed. <br />Reg.Mtg. <br />2/6/89 <br />MINUTE BOOK NO. 48 <br />Page No. 283 <br />
